Learn about CVE-2017-5604 involving an erroneous implementation of XEP-0280 in XMPP clients, allowing remote attackers to impersonate users and contacts, leading to social engineering attacks. Find out how to mitigate this vulnerability.
This CVE involves an incorrect implementation of "XEP-0280: Message Carbons" in multiple XMPP clients, allowing a remote attacker to impersonate users and their contacts, leading to social engineering attacks. The vulnerability affects mcabber versions 1.0.0 - 1.0.4.
Understanding CVE-2017-5604
What is CVE-2017-5604?
An erroneous implementation of "XEP-0280: Message Carbons" in XMPP clients enables remote attackers to deceive vulnerable applications and assume user identities, potentially leading to social engineering attacks.
The Impact of CVE-2017-5604
This vulnerability exposes affected applications to various forms of social engineering attacks, compromising user identities and contacts.
Technical Details of CVE-2017-5604
Vulnerability Description
The vulnerability arises from an incorrect implementation of "XEP-0280: Message Carbons" in XMPP clients, allowing attackers to impersonate users and contacts.
Affected Systems and Versions
Exploitation Mechanism
Attackers exploit the vulnerability by deceiving vulnerable applications through the erroneous implementation of "XEP-0280: Message Carbons", assuming user identities and contacts.
Mitigation and Prevention
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Apply security patches provided by XMPP client vendors to fix the erroneous implementation of "XEP-0280: Message Carbons".